Unibond Division One North fixtures due in July

HALIFAX TOWN fans will have to wait until next month for the Unibond Division One North league fixtures.
League secretary Phil Bradley said the late announcement was due to clubs' groundsharing with other sports teams.

He expected fixtures to be compiled around the first week of July.
Football League fixtures were published yesterday.

Mr Bradley is currently waiting on the business consortium to supply the necessary documentation, which includes a business plan and confirmation of use of the Shay ground, by June 24.

The Unibond League's annual meeting at the weekend provisionally accepted a Halifax team into membership provided that was done.

Mr Bradley said it was not known at this stage what name the reformed Halifax Town club will take.
